The influence of the leaders is due in very small measure to the arguments they employ, but in a large degree to their prestige. The best proof of this is that, should they by any circumstance lose their prestige, their influence disappears.
Gustave Le Bon

Imitation, to which so much influence is attributed in social phenomena, is in reality a mere effect of contagion.
Gustave Le Bon
